如何设计一个多场景适用的人工智能对话系统

随着人工智能技术的不断发展,人工智能对话系统已经逐渐成为人们日常生活中不可或缺的一部分。从智能客服、智能家居到智能驾驶,人工智能对话系统在各个场景中的应用越来越广泛。然而,如何设计一个多场景适用的人工智能对话系统,仍然是一个具有挑战性的课题。本文将讲述一个关于如何设计多场景适用的人工智能对话系统的故事。

故事的主人公是一位名叫李明的年轻工程师。他毕业于我国一所知名大学的人工智能专业,毕业后加入了一家专注于人工智能技术研发的初创公司。在公司里,李明负责设计一个多场景适用的人工智能对话系统。

一开始,李明对多场景适用的人工智能对话系统并没有太多的了解。他认为,只要在各个场景中收集足够的数据,然后通过深度学习算法进行训练,就能够设计出一个多场景适用的人工智能对话系统。然而,随着项目的深入,他逐渐发现这个想法过于简单。

首先,多场景适用的人工智能对话系统需要面对的是海量数据的处理。不同场景下的数据量庞大且复杂,如何有效地处理这些数据,提取出有价值的信息,成为了李明首先要解决的问题。他尝试了多种数据预处理方法,如数据清洗、特征提取等,但效果并不理想。

其次,多场景适用的人工智能对话系统需要具备较强的泛化能力。这意味着,系统需要在不同的场景下都能准确理解用户的需求,并给出恰当的回应。然而,不同场景下的语言表达方式、语境等因素都存在差异,如何让系统具备这种泛化能力,成为了李明面临的第二大难题。

为了解决这些问题,李明开始深入研究多场景适用的人工智能对话系统的设计方法。他阅读了大量的相关文献,参加了多个学术会议,并与同行进行了深入的交流。在这个过程中,他逐渐形成了一套自己的设计思路。

首先,李明提出了一个“场景分解”的方法。他认为,多场景适用的人工智能对话系统应该将不同场景分解为若干个子场景,然后针对每个子场景进行针对性的设计。这样,既可以降低数据处理的难度,又可以提高系统的泛化能力。

其次,李明提出了一个“多模态融合”的方法。他认为,多场景适用的人工智能对话系统应该融合多种模态的信息,如文本、语音、图像等,从而更全面地理解用户的需求。为此,他设计了一个多模态融合框架,将不同模态的信息进行有效整合。

在具体实现方面,李明采用了以下步骤:

  1. 数据收集与处理:针对不同场景,收集大量相关数据,并进行数据清洗、特征提取等预处理操作。

  2. 场景分解:将不同场景分解为若干个子场景,针对每个子场景进行针对性的设计。

  3. 模型训练:采用深度学习算法,对预处理后的数据进行训练,构建多场景适用的人工智能对话系统模型。

  4. 多模态融合:将文本、语音、图像等多种模态的信息进行融合,提高系统的泛化能力。

  5. 系统评估与优化:对设计好的多场景适用的人工智能对话系统进行评估,并根据评估结果进行优化。

经过数月的努力,李明终于设计出了一个多场景适用的人工智能对话系统。该系统在多个场景下进行了测试,效果良好。在实际应用中,该系统得到了用户的一致好评。

这个故事告诉我们,设计一个多场景适用的人工智能对话系统并非易事。它需要我们深入理解各个场景的特点,采用合适的设计方法,并不断优化系统。在这个过程中,我们需要具备扎实的理论基础、丰富的实践经验以及良好的团队协作能力。

总之,多场景适用的人工智能对话系统是人工智能领域的一个重要研究方向。随着技术的不断发展,相信在未来,我们能够设计出更加智能、高效的人工智能对话系统,为人们的生活带来更多便利。

猜你喜欢:deepseek语音助手